Legrand SA (OTCMKTS:LGRVF – Get Free Report) was the target of a significant decline in short interest during the month of December. As of December 15th, there was short interest totaling 51,207 shares, a decline of 28.1% from the November 30th total of 71,187 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 563 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 91.0 days. Currently, 0.0% of the company’s stock are sold short. Legrand Stock Performance
Shares of LGRVF opened at $149.21 on Monday. Legrand has a one year low of $95.34 and a one year high of $175.65. The stock has a 50-day moving average price of $156.10 and a 200 day moving average price of $150.01.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.68, a quick ratio of 1.39 and a current ratio of 1.95. The company has a market capitalization of $39.71 billion, a P/E ratio of 34.70 and a beta of 1.01.
Legrand Company Profile
Legrand is a global specialist in electrical and digital building infrastructures, offering products and systems that manage power, light, data and control in residential, commercial and industrial buildings. The company’s portfolio covers a wide range of solutions for electrical distribution, wiring devices, cable management, lighting controls, building automation and connected home technologies, with an emphasis on integrated systems that support energy management and digital connectivity.
Products and services include switches and sockets, circuit protection and distribution equipment, structured cabling and data-center solutions, racks and enclosures, lighting controls, sensors and smart-home interfaces, as well as services related to system design and project support.
